Yield: 1 servings
Measure | Ingredient |
---|---|
4 tablespoons | Olive oil |
1¼ kilograms | Minced beef |
2 larges | Onions finely diced |
3 \N | Eggs |
6 tablespoons | Tomato ketchup |
6 teaspoons | Dried parsley |
3 teaspoons | Sweet paprika |
1½ cup | Breadcrumbs |
1¾ litre | Tomato based pasta sauce |
6 tablespoons | Cream or sour cream |
3 cups | White rice steamed or boiled |
Heat the olive oil in a frypan and add the onion and cook until golden brown. Add the minced meat, egg, tomato ketchup, parsley, paprika and breadcrumbs and mix together very well. Form into balls.
In a saucepan, mix the pasta sauce and cream together. Heat until bubbling then add the meatballs. Simmer for 15 minutes until the meatballs are cooked through.
Serve the rice on a plate with the meatballs and sauce on top.
